PGDP2 Overview

DELL PGDP2 Nvidia Connectx-6 Lx Dual Port 10/25gbe Sfp28, Ocp Nic 3.0 Features And Design Nvidia Mellanox Connectx -6 Lx Smartnics Deliver Scalability, High Performance, Advanced Security Capabilities And Accelerated Networking Combined With The Lowest Total Cost Of Ownership For 25gbe Deployments In Cloud, Telco, And Enterprise Data Centers. This Product Is Compatible With The Following Systems: Poweredge C6520 Poweredge C6525 Poweredge R450 Poweredge R550 Poweredge R650 Poweredge R650xs Poweredge R6525 Poweredge R660 Poweredge R6615 Poweredge R6625 Poweredge R750 Poweredge R750xa Poweredge R750xs Poweredge R7525 Poweredge R760 Poweredge R760xa Poweredge R7615 Poweredge R7625 Poweredge Xe9640

Does the PGDP2 support advanced offloading for virtualized environments? +
Yes, the PGDP2 is built to support robust offloading for hypervisors and virtualized networking stacks. It handles encapsulation and decapsulation tasks efficiently, which is critical for maintaining high throughput in overlay networks like VXLAN or Geneve. This makes it a preferred choice for IT architects building scalable, high-performance private cloud infrastructures.
